The main purpose and principle of operation of the dehumidifier

The main task filter-drier is to remove moisture and solid impurities from the circulating refrigerant. Water that gets into the refrigeration circuit can freeze in narrow places in the capillary tube, forming an ice plug that completely blocks the movement of freon. A desiccant prevents this scenario by absorbing water molecules and trapping mechanical particles.

Inside the metal housing there is an adsorbent - most often it is zeolite or activated aluminum oxide. These substances have a porous structure that literally absorbs water from the passing gas stream. At the same time, mesh filters at the inlet and outlet retain copper shavings, oxidation products and dirt that entered the system during assembly or repair.

⚠️ Attention: If the filter-drier ceases to cope with its task, corrosion of metal parts in the system begins, and the compressor operates at increased load, which reduces its resource.

The drying process occurs continuously while the compressor is operating. The refrigerant in liquid or gaseous state passes through the adsorbent layer, is cleaned and sent further along the circuit. It is important to understand that the moisture absorption capacity of any dehumidifier is limited, and over time its efficiency decreases.

Internal structure and design of the element

Externally dehumidifier is a sealed copper cylinder, which can be painted black or have a natural metallic shade. The housing is pressurized to match the operating pressure of the system and is designed to minimize resistance to refrigerant flow. The quality of this unit directly affects the durability of the entire refrigerator.

The design includes several mandatory components, each of which performs its own function. The absence or damage of any of them renders the filter useless. Modern models may have a built-in viewing eye, but in household appliances simple cylindrical cases are more often used.

  • 🔹 Case: Made of copper or steel, withstands high pressure and the aggressive environment of the refrigerant.
  • 🔹 Adsorbent: Zeolite or silica gel granules occupying the main volume of the cylinder and absorbing moisture.
  • 🔹 Filter mesh: Located at the inlet and outlet, traps large debris and chips.
  • 🔹 Fiberglass: Often used as an additional barrier for fine dust and prevents the removal of granules adsorbent.

The tightness of the housing is ensured by soldering copper tubes. If the integrity of the seams is damaged, the adsorbent instantly begins to absorb moisture from the surrounding air, losing its properties. That is why you should only open the original packaging of a new filter immediately before installation.

Why can’t you use the old filter?

Reusing the desiccant is impossible, since when heating at home it is impossible to remove all absorbed moisture from the deep pores of the zeolite, and the structure of the granules may be damaged.

Causes of failure and symptoms clogging

The resource of work filter-drier is not infinite. The main reason for replacing it is routine maintenance during system repairs or the appearance of signs of clogging. Moisture can enter the circuit through microcracks in the evaporator, due to poor-quality previous repairs or due to the use of low-quality refrigerant.

When the adsorbent is saturated with water, it ceases to perform its function, and moisture begins to circulate freely throughout the system. This leads to the formation of acids that corrode the compressor windings and the internal surfaces of the tubes. In addition, mechanical blockage of the mesh creates excess pressure in front of the filter.

The malfunction can be determined by a number of characteristic signs that appear in the operation of the refrigerator. Ignoring these symptoms can lead to failure of an expensive compressor.

  • ❄️ Weak cooling: The chamber does not reach the desired temperature, food begins to deteriorate.
  • 🔊 Noisy operation: The compressor hums louder than usual or works non-stop.
  • 💧 Condensation: The appearance of moisture on the outer walls or inside the chamber.
  • 🌡️ Overheating: The condenser grill on the rear wall heats up unevenly.
⚠️ Attention: If the refrigerator operates cyclically (turns on and immediately turns off), this may indicate that the pressure in the system has reached critical values due to a clogged filter.

Diagnostics of the filter condition is carried out using a pressure gauge station. The technician measures the pressure at the inlet and outlet of the dryer. If there is a significant pressure drop when the compressor is running, this indicates hydraulic resistancecaused by clogging.

Tools and preparation for replacing the filter

Replacement filter-drier is a complex technical procedure that requires specialized equipment and skills in working with refrigeration circuits. Simply cutting off the old filter and soldering a new one is not enough: the system must be evacuated and filled with freon in strict accordance with technical standards.

To perform the work you will need a set of professional tools. The use of improvised means is unacceptable, as this can lead to depressurization of the system or a fire. Before starting work, you must make sure that the refrigerator is disconnected from the power supply and defrosted.

The list of necessary equipment includes:

  • 🛠️ Gauge station: For monitoring pressure and evacuation of the system.
  • 🔥 Gas burner: For soldering copper connections with a solid solder.
  • 💨 Vacuum pump: To remove air and moisture from the circuit before charging.
  • ⚖️ Libra: For precise dosage of refrigerant during charging.

It is also important to choose the right new filter. It must match the type of refrigerant (R134a, R600a) and compressor capacity. Using the wrong model will result in the refrigerator not operating correctly.

Step-by-step instructions for replacing the dehumidifier

The replacement process begins with dismantling the old element. The craftsman carefully cuts off the copper tubes that go to the filter, trying not to damage the adjacent units. After this, a visual inspection of the contents of the old filter is carried out (if possible) to determine the nature of the contamination.

The next step is to prepare the system for installation of a new component. The tubes are cleaned and new connecting elements are put on them. The new filter is installed in a vertical position, strictly following the flow indicated by the arrow on the housing.

Next follows a critical stage - soldering and vacuuming.

After soldering the connections, connect to the system vacuum pump. The process of pumping out air should last at least 15-20 minutes. This is necessary in order to evaporate all moisture that entered the circuit during replacement. Residual moisture will destroy the new filter in a matter of days.

Evacuation pressure: no higher than 200 microns

Only after achieving a deep vacuum, the system is charged with refrigerant. The amount of freon must strictly correspond to the data on the refrigerator label. Excess or lack of gas will cause the unit to malfunction.

⚠️ Attention: Never release refrigerant into the atmosphere. This is harmful to the environment and violates the laws of many countries. Freon is collected in a special cylinder.

Frequently asked questions (FAQ)

Is it possible to dry the old filter in the oven and reuse it?

No, this is impossible. The adsorbent inside the filter has a complex pore structure, which cannot be completely cleaned of moisture and oils at home. In addition, when heated in the oven, the granules may collapse and the copper casing may lose its seal. Using a refurbished filter will lead to rapid breakdown of the compressor.

How often do you need to change the filter drier?

Routinely, the filter is changed only when repairing the refrigerator, when the system has been opened (replacing the compressor, eliminating a leak). If the refrigerator is working properly and has not been opened, forced replacement is not required. The resource of a high-quality filter is designed for the entire service life of the device.

Why does the refrigerator not freeze after replacing the filter?

There may be several reasons: insufficient vacuuming (moisture remains), incorrect dose of freon filling, poor-quality soldering (the passage is narrowed) or defectiveness of the new filter itself. It is also possible that the problem was not only in the filter, but also in the compressor or thermostat.

What type of refrigerant affects the choice of filter?

The type of refrigerant (R134a, R600a, R12) determines the chemical compatibility of the filter materials and the type of adsorbent used. Different freons require different brands of zeolites. Installing an unsuitable filter can cause a chemical reaction leading to the formation of acids.
